MARION COUNTY, IL — A 24-year-old Sandoval woman was sentenced Tuesday to 6-years in prison after she admitted to violating sex offender probation. Dallas Holt was originally sentenced in 2017 to 4-years sex offender probation after pleading guilty in Marion County Court to two of the 10 felony child sex crime charges against her.

She was sentenced Tuesday to 6-years on each count to be served concurrently in the Illinois Department of Corrections, followed by 2-years mandatory supervised release. In October 2016, Holt and her mother Patricia Speagle were arrested along with her step-father Gary Speagle on multiple charges each of child sex offenses.

Patricia and Gary Speagle ultimately pleaded guilty to a portion of the charges they each faced. They were each sentenced to 110 years in prison. Holt was originally charged with eight Class 1 felony sex offenses, on Class X, and one Class 2 felony. She pleaded guilty in October 2017 to two amended counts Class 2 felony aggravated criminal sexual abuse of a family member under the age of 18.

Holt is due back in Marion County Court April 20 for sentencing in a 2020 case charging her with two Class 2 felony offenses of violating the sex offender registry.
